Increase in Transportation Costs May Lead to Inflation of No More Than 0.1%: Central Bank Chairman

In Yerevan, the increase in urban transportation costs may result in an inflation rate of no more than 0.1%. This was stated during a press conference by the Chairman of the Central Bank of Armenia, Martin Galstyan.

He mentioned that the share of urban transportation in the overall basket of goods and services in Armenia is estimated at 0.4% (according to the methodology of the National Statistical Committee of the Republic), which includes a 0.23% share for Yerevan's transport (the remainder pertains to regional transport).

According to Galstyan's explanation, the cited 0.1% inflation is a theoretical maximum based on the assumption that the fare for all passengers will be set at 150 drams, which indicates a one-and-a-half times increase (however, some passengers benefit from preferential rates).
